logo
Челябинск
Челябинск
Челябинск
Перезвоните мне
Перезвоните мне
#SEO
698
~15 минут

Не уходи, постой: как не терять лиды из-за низкой скорости сайта

«Хороший сайт — быстрый сайт!» — это правило знает каждый, кто занимается продвижением. Скорость работы веб-ресурса напрямую влияет на лояльность посетителей. Каждый пользователь — потенциальный потребитель товаров или услуг, которые продвигает сайт. Именно поэтому владельцы ресурсов заинтересованы в том, чтобы посетители были довольны, а для этого нужна высокая скорость.

Иногда сайт начинает медленно работать, в результате чего пользователи уходят, а компания, которой принадлежит площадка, теряет лиды. Причина такой проблемы часто кроется в высокой нагрузке.

В статье мы рассмотрим связь между скоростью и нагрузкой. Кроме того, разберемся, как устранить негативные факторы и избежать потери лидов.

Почему сайт должен быстро работать

Как мы упомянули в самом начале статьи, пользовательский опыт напрямую зависит от скорости сайта. Люди бессознательно проводят параллель между надежностью компании и тем, насколько быстро загружаются страницы ресурса, где представлены ее товары/услуги. Это особенно актуально в случае с интернет-магазинами. Даже самый лояльный покупатель, который готов оформить заказ, может рассердиться и уйти с площадки, где все «виснет» и «глючит».

Посмотрим на цифры — начнем с данных исследования Google. Если скорость загрузки страниц увеличивается с одной до трех секунд, показатель отказов повышается на 32%, с одной секунды до пяти — на целых 90%.

Не менее убедительны результаты другого исследования — на этот раз от Akamai. Целых 53% пользователей, которые заходят на сайт со смартфона или планшета, покидают ресурс, если скорость загрузки превышает три секунды. В мире, где доля мобильного трафика ежегодно увеличивается, такие показатели нельзя игнорировать.

Взаимосвязь между низкой скоростью и потерей лидов очевидна. Теперь разберемся, как именно высокая нагрузка замедляет работу веб-ресурса.

Зашел на сайт с низкой скоростью загрузки

*Зашел на сайт с низкой скоростью загрузки

Основные причины низкой скорости сайта при высокой нагрузке

Чем больше пользователей заходит на ресурс, тем значительнее нагрузка, которой он подвергается. Сам по себе поток посетителей не наносит сайту вреда. У низкой скорости при большом количестве пользователей всегда есть конкретная причина — одна или несколько. Поговорим о них подробнее.

Нехватка ресурсов сервера

Когда трафик растет, а сайт начинает «виснуть», причиной этого часто оказывается сервер. Если десятки или даже сотни тысяч пользователей одновременно пытаются зайти на одну площадку, нагрузка увеличивается в несколько раз. В результате сервер просто перестает справляться.

Решением этой проблемы может стать масштабирование. Оно бывает горизонтальным и вертикальным. В первом случае предполагается подключение дополнительных серверов, чтобы разгрузить основной. При вертикальном масштабировании увеличивается мощность устройства, которое уже используется, если это позволяют сделать возможности оборудования.

Местоположение серверов

Если серверы находятся далеко от целевой аудитории, время отклика может увеличиться, что негативно повлияет на скорость загрузки. Выйти из такой ситуации позволит внедрение CDN — Content Delivery Network, или сети доставки содержимого. С ее помощью можно распределять контент на серверы, которые находятся в разных точках мира.

Когда узнал о Content Delivery Network

*Когда узнал о Content Delivery Network

Устаревшая инфраструктура хостинг-провайдера

Отсутствие регулярных обновлений и грамотной техподдержки часто приводит к тому, что сайт не выдерживает большого потока посетителей. Владельцам веб-ресурсов рекомендуется изначально выбирать надежного хостинг-провайдера, который оказывает качественные услуги.

В редких случаях причиной проблем становится пропускная способность хостинга. От нее зависит, насколько быстро сайт загружается с сервера. При низкой пропускной способности веб-ресурс в часы пик начинает «тормозить», что раздражает пользователей. Избежать такой ситуации позволяет тщательный анализ хостинг-плана. Задача владельца сайта — убедиться, что пропускной способности достаточно для стабильной работы ресурса и быстрой загрузки страниц.

Некачественный код

Еще одна причина проблем со скоростью при большом трафике. Если разработчики не продумали код страниц, рано или поздно это сыграет свою роль. Чтобы исправить ситуацию, нужно обратиться к программистам. Специалисты проведут рефакторинг кода, т. е. сделают его более простым и таким образом повысят производительность сайта.

Программист повышает производительность сайта

*Программист повышает производительность сайта

Неоптимизированная база данных

Если не наводить порядок в базе, запросы к ней могут значительно увеличивать время загрузки страниц. Чтобы не терять лиды при высокой нагрузке, важно держать руку на пульсе. Для этого нужна оптимизация запросов, кеширование их результатов, построение индексов.

Кроме того, для управления базой данных можно использовать специализированные инструменты. С их помощью легко поддерживать порядок без постоянного привлечения разработчиков.

Неоптимизированный контент

Изображения и видео высокого разрешения — это хорошо. Плохо, когда из-за них в часы пиковой нагрузки сайт начинает «тормозить», а пользователи с раздражением закрывают вкладку.

Неоптимизированные изображения часто замедляют загрузку страниц. Чтобы не терять лиды, нужно использовать форматы, которые обеспечивают сжатие файлов без потери качества.

Кроме того, будут полезны инструменты для ресайзинга изображений в зависимости от версии сайта. Для мобайла подойдут более «легкие» картинки, а для десктопа — полноразмерные.

При оптимизации контента нельзя забывать и про видео. Хороший способ (который, кстати, актуален и для картинок) — lazy loading, или ленивая загрузка. С ее помощью также можно оптимизировать медиаконтент. При использовании lazy loading файл загружается не тогда, когда посетитель открывает сайт, а когда он проматывает страницу до места, где находится ролик или изображение.

Также будет полезна упомянутая выше CDN. Она позволяет хранить медиафайлы на серверах, которые располагаются близко к пользователю.

Мы рекомендуем уделить контенту особое внимание. Дело не только в скорости работы сайта при высокой нагрузке! Качественный контент нравится пользователям, благодаря чему улучшаются поведенческие факторы, а это всегда положительно оценивают поисковые системы.

Рекомендации по отслеживанию работы сайта

Задача владельца веб-ресурса — вести мониторинг и своевременно устранять ошибки.

Для оценки фактической скорости сайта можно использовать специализированные сервисы — о них мы рассказывали в статье.

Не будут лишними такие инструменты, как Zabbix, Datalog или New Relic. С их помощью можно вести комплексный мониторинг и отслеживать работу сайтов, приложений, сетевой инфраструктуры.

Кроме того, стоит регулярно изучать данные, которые предоставляют Яндекс Метрика и Google Analytics. Сервисы собирают информацию о времени загрузки страниц, скорости ответа сервера, действиях пользователей и т. д. Полученные данные позволяют делать выводы о том, как посетители взаимодействуют с сайтом и на что нужно обратить внимание.

Изучаем статистику Яндекс Метрики и Google Analytics

*Изучаем статистику Яндекс Метрики и Google Analytics

Заключение

Владелец веб-ресурса может не бояться высокой нагрузки, если учтет все моменты, о которых мы рассказали в статье. Когда на сайт приходит много пользователей, это повод порадоваться. Каждый посетитель — это потенциальный лид, а каждый лид — потенциальный активный клиент. Остается только привести на страницы сайта целевую аудиторию, и мы знаем, как это сделать.


Авторы статьи
Тянуть